A sphere of radius 5 cm is immersed in water filled in a cylinder, the level of water rises 5/3 cm. Find the radius of the cylinder. |
|
Answer» Radius of sphere = 5 cm Let ‘r’ be the radius of cylinder. We know, Volume of sphere = \(\frac{4}{3}\)πr3 = \(\frac{4}{3}\) x π x (5)3 Height (h) of water rises is \(\frac{5}{3}\) cm Volume of water rises in cylinder = πr2h Therefore, Volume of water rises in cylinder = Volume of sphere So, πr2h = \(\frac{4}{3}\)πr3 πr2 x \(\frac{5}{3}\) = \(\frac{4}{3}\) x π x (5)3 or r2 = 100 or r = 10 Therefore, radius of the cylinder is 10 cm. |
